# Ad summary
This ad features two Indian celebrities, Kiara Advani and Sidharth Malhotra, in a modern home to promote Godrej Properties' "One Percent Plan." The couple playfully banter about knowing each other better as they discover thoughtful details throughout the home. The ad highlights the idea that homes, like relationships, are built and understood over time, bit by bit. The voiceover promotes Godrej's payment plan, where buyers can pay a small booking amount and then just 1% every month for their Godrej home.

# Product
The "One Percent Plan" by Godrej Properties is a flexible payment scheme designed to make homeownership more accessible and manageable. It allows buyers to own a Godrej home by paying a small booking amount upfront, followed by just 1% of the total cost every month. The advertised USP lies in the payment plan's flexibility, which breaks down the financial burden of owning a home into smaller, more digestible monthly payments. The ad suggests that this plan is for those who want to invest in a new home without the immediate strain of large upfront costs. The ad promotes the idea that owning a home with Godrej Properties is a gradual, achievable process, much like building a relationship or understanding someone deeply.

# Storyline
- 00:00–00:02 00:00–00:02: The scene begins with a dark, obscured view inside a home. Female 1 asks, "Are where are we going?" creating a sense of mystery and anticipation. The audience experiences the initial uncertainty from Female 1’s perspective. Her tone is curious, which invites the viewer to wonder what is about to be revealed.
- 00:02–00:04 00:02–00:04: Male 1 responds, "Trust me. I think I found the perfect home for us," as the view widens to reveal a luxurious, modern living room. This moment conveys reassurance and excitement, suggesting the male figure has a surprise in store. The shift to a wider shot introduces the concept of the home they are about to explore.
- 00:04–00:12 00:04–00:12: Female 1 exclaims, "What? Like that perfect dress you got me last week. Are you sure you know what I like in a home?" This line establishes a lighthearted, teasing tone, implying the male figure may not always get things right. The woman's perspective and skepticism are clear.
- 00:12–00:25 00:12–00:25: Transition to a dining table set for a meal, featuring a note. Male 1's voiceover says, "I knew you 1% better when I learned that masala khichdi isn't just your favorite food. It's your way back home." This moment shows a deeper understanding of Female 1’s personal connection to her favorite meal. It sets the tone for a more personal, intimate reveal.
- 00:25–00:40 00:25–00:40: Female 1 stands by the window, reading another note. Male 1's voiceover continues, "I knew you 1% better when I learned that you leave the curtain open just a little for the sun to wake you up." This beat reveals another thoughtful detail about Female 1's habits, reinforcing the idea of growing closer through small observations.
- 00:40–00:58 00:40–00:58: Transition to a shot of Female 1 adjusting pillows on the sofa. The voiceover says, "I knew you 1% better when I learned that you fix the room before your feelings." This moment implies that she finds comfort and control in organizing her space.
- 00:58–01:06 00:58–01:06: Male 1 says, "Just like that. 1% at a time. I know exactly what you like in a home." The focus shifts to Male 1, as he shows that he pays attention to her habits and preferences, reinforcing the ad's central theme.
- 01:06–01:15 01:06–01:15: Female 1 teasingly responds, "Achha. You are finally learning. Definitely got him smarter, by 1%." Male 1 responds with "Sorry." This playful exchange reinforces the theme of gradual understanding and growth in a relationship.
- 01:15–01:21 01:15–01:21: Male 1 concludes, "The best homes aren't built all at once. They come together 1% at a time." This line summarizes the ad's core message, linking the growth of a relationship to the idea of building a home.
- 01:21–01:29 01:21–01:29: A slide appears promoting Godrej Properties' "One Percent Plan," highlighting the payment structure: "Pay 1%* every month and own your Godrej home." The ad concludes with a call to action, encouraging viewers to invest in their Godrej home.
